Energy Trust of Oregon

Program Manager – Residential

Energy Trust of Oregon

Program Manager managing residential energy-efficiency assessments for Energy Trust of Oregon, an independent nonprofit advancing energy efficiency and renewable energy. Leading contractors, procurement, budgets, utility coordination, and customer-focused program performance.

About the role

Key responsibilities & impact
  • Manage all aspects of the residential home assessment program, including planning, market research, contractor engagement, procurement, performance management, and continuous improvement.
  • Lead program delivery strategy planning and development aligned with Energy Trust objectives and utility partner goals.
  • Coordinate program design, marketing, implementation, and customer engagement with utility partners.
  • Develop and maintain relationships with home assessment providers, contractors, trade allies, community organizations, and stakeholders.
  • Monitor assessment quality, customer experience, referrals, participation, energy savings, budgets, and contractor performance.
  • Embed equity and community engagement principles into program design, implementation, and evaluation.
  • Lead competitive procurement and contracting activities, including RFPs, scopes of work, bid evaluation, negotiations, and contractor selection.
  • Manage contracts, budgets, deliverables, and external contractor performance.
  • Coordinate operations, innovation, evaluation, reporting, and regulatory compliance with internal teams.
  • Prepare and present reports and recommendations to leadership, advisory groups, utility partners, and stakeholders.
  • Support program evaluations, strategic planning, and organizational initiatives.
  • Represent Energy Trust at industry meetings, conferences, public events, and stakeholder forums.
  • Directly manage the work and performance of external contractors and service providers.

Requirements

What you’ll need
  • Bachelor's degree in engineering, science, economics, business, finance, architecture, environmental science, or a related field, or equivalent professional experience.
  • Five or more years of experience managing energy efficiency programs, contractor networks, trade ally programs, or related initiatives.
  • Experience managing residential energy efficiency, home energy assessment, or comparable customer-facing programs.
  • Experience developing participation agreements, quality assurance plans, risk assessments, and performance management processes.
  • Experience with home energy assessment providers, assessment methodologies, quality assurance, customer reporting, contractor referrals, and homeowner engagement.
  • Experience managing program and project budgets from $1 million to $5 million or greater.
  • Experience leading competitive procurement, including RFP development, response evaluation, contractor selection, and contract negotiations.
  • Experience managing contractors through the full contract lifecycle.
  • Strong analytical, financial, writing, communication, facilitation, and presentation skills.
  • Experience using performance metrics and data analysis to evaluate participation, assessment quality, contractor performance, and energy savings.
  • Strong organizational skills and ability to manage multiple concurrent initiatives.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Office applications and SharePoint.
  • Understanding of the utility regulatory environment and policy context affecting Energy Trust’s work.

Benefits

Comp & perks
  • Health/dental/vision insurance
  • Employer sponsored and paid life/disability
  • 401(k) with a company contribution of 6% of your salary after 90 days of employment
  • TriMet pass
  • Access to health and dependent FSA/HSA accounts
  • Generous paid vacation, holidays and sick days
  • Paid volunteer hours
  • Employee assistance program
  • Career advancement opportunities
  • Great colleagues and culture
  • Flexibility to work from home and/or an office space at the Portland, OR location
  • Work from home laptop provided
